#a42833 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a42833 is composed of 64.3% red, 15.7%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.6%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 354.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 40%. #a42833 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5066 with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a42833 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a42833 has RGB values of R:164, G:40,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.69,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10758195.

Shades and Tints of #a42833
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060202 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a42833
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d5f60 is the less saturated color, while #cb0113 is the most saturated one.
